Behind this common gesture lies a whole subtle language that few owners take the time to decipher.<\/p>\n<p>Why does your dog lick your hands so often?<br \/>\nLicking is a natural behavior for dogs. It\u2019s a way for them to communicate, explore, and even bond. And if they often target your hands, it\u2019s no coincidence: they\u2019re the most accessible parts of your body\u2026 and the richest in information for them.<\/p>\n<p>But be careful, not all licks mean the same thing!<\/p>\n<p>A gesture of affection that melts hearts.<br \/>\nYou come home and your dog greets you enthusiastically? If he starts licking your hands, he is most often expressing his affection.<\/p>\n<p>In dogs, this behavior dates back to puppyhood: puppies are licked by their mother to feel reassured and soothed. By repeating this gesture with you, your companion sees you as a full-fledged member of its \u201cfamily\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s, in a way, his version of a hug\u2026 without the arms!<\/p>\n<p>An invitation to play (very clear)<br \/>\nDoes your dog lick you then run to get a toy or wag its tail excitedly? It wants to play with you.<\/p>\n<p>This behavior is often accompanied by very visible signals: dynamic posture, insistent gaze, small jumps\u2026 He is simply trying to attract your attention.<\/p>\n<p>In this case, responding to her request, even for just a few minutes, can strengthen your bond and do her a world of good.<\/p>\n<p>An overflowing curiosity<br \/>\nYou may not realize it, but your hands tell the story of your day: food smells, perfume, objects touched\u2026 For your dog, it\u2019s a real goldmine of information.<\/p>\n<p>By licking you, he explores his environment in his own way. His sense of smell is extremely developed; he literally \u201creads\u201d what you have done in your absence.<\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s a bit like he\u2019s reading through a diary\u2026 the olfactory version!<\/p>\n<p>A way to take care of yourself<br \/>\nSome dogs also adopt licking as a grooming behavior. Among themselves, they use this gesture to strengthen bonds and take care of each other.<\/p>\n<p>If he licks you calmly, without any particular excitement, he may simply be trying to take care of you in his own way.<\/p>\n<p>A small, tender ritual that says a lot about your relationship.<\/p>\n<p>When he tries to send you a message<\/p>\n<p>Sometimes, this gesture is more strategic. A dog may lick to ask for something: attention, a treat, or a walk.<\/p>\n<p>If you notice that he is persistent, observe the context: is it time for a walk? Is his bowl empty? Is he looking for your gaze?<\/p>\n<p>Learning to decode these clues will allow you to better meet her needs.<\/p>\n<p>A sign of stress that should not be ignored<br \/>\nNot all licking is a sign of joy. In some situations, a dog may use this behavior to reassure itself.<\/p>\n<p>A noisy environment, a change in routine, or an uncomfortable situation can lead him to adopt this repetitive gesture.<\/p>\n<p>In this case, pay attention to their overall attitude: tense posture, shifty eyes\u2026 all signals that deserve your attention.<\/p>\n<p>A gentle \u201cstop\u201d<br \/>\nFinally, and this may be surprising, licking can also be a way of saying \u201cenough.\u201d If you\u2019re handling him or persisting in an interaction, your dog may use this gesture to defuse the situation.<\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s a gentle way to avoid a more pronounced awkwardness. Respecting this signal also strengthens a relationship based on trust.<\/p>\n<p>Understanding these small, everyday gestures ultimately means learning to listen to your dog differently\u2026 and strengthening the already precious bond with your pet.
